Willy DeVille: Live in the Lowlands
Filmed at the Paradiso in Amsterdam in autumn 2005, Live In The Lowlands is the first-ever live DVD from Willy DeVille. The show took place on the tour for his most recent album, Crow Jane Alley, and includes performances that span both his solo career and his years with Mink DeVille. The DVD also includes a brand new interview with Willy as a bonus feature.
